Responsibilities
- Job Summary
- Clinical Care & Triage Responsibilities
- The Athletic Trainer provides comprehensive musculoskeletal care within scope of practice under physician supervision, including assessment, treatment, and referral.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:
- Triage and evaluate patients presenting with acute or subacute musculoskeletal complaints
- Assist with diagnosis and treatment planning in collaboration with NP/PA/Physician colleagues
- Participate in the management of conditions, including:
- Bone, joint, and muscle injuries
- Strains, sprains, and suspected dislocations or fractures (including initial management and referral)
- Painful, swollen, or injured joints
- Back and neck pain
- Osteoarthritis
- Sports-related injuries
- Pediatric injuries
- Perform and assist with outpatient procedures within scope (e.g., splinting, bracing)
- Provide gait training and assistive device education
- Deliver patient education on diagnosis, treatment plans, and self-care
- Escalate cases appropriately to ensure timely access to higher levels of care
- Patient Flow & Care Coordination Responsibilities
- The AT supports efficient clinic operations and continuity of care by:
- Reviewing patient records prior to visits to support appropriate scheduling and triage in accordance with clinical protocols
- Supporting efficient patient flow and minimizing wait times
- Coordinating check-in/check-out processes and follow-up appointments
- Facilitating referrals, insurance needs, and provider communications
- Serving as a liaison between clinical and administrative teams
- Supporting inventory and supply management
- Assisting with point-of-service administrative tasks, including collections and end-of-day reconciliation, as needed
- Job Qualifications
- Education - Required
- Master's degree
- Licensure/Certification - Required
- Board of Certification for Athletic Trainers (ATC)
- New York State Athletic Trainer Licensure
- BLS Certification from the American Heart Association
- Experience - Preferred
- Minimum of 2 years in an outpatient, ambulatory, or hospital-based setting
- Experience documenting and communicating patient status and clinical data (i.e. vital signs, pulse oximetry, height and weight)
- Knowledge of conditions or situations requiring escalation to advance practice providers or physicians
- Skills - Preferred
- Strong musculoskeletal assessment and clinical decision-making skills within scope of practice
- Proficiency in bracing, splinting, and gait training
- Excellent interpersonal and patient service skills
- Ability to thrive in a high-volume, fast-paced clinical environment
- High attention to detail with strong organizational skills
